摘要

The degradation of polyaniline at anodic potentials was studied with in situ UV-Vis spectroscopy of polymer-coated ITO glass electrodes. Spectral changes at high potential values were observed and discussed. Degradation follows first-order kinetics, with rate constants ranging from 8.40*10~(-6) to 2.93*10~(-3)s~(-1) at electrode potentials of E_NHE=+0.85 to + 1.20 V.
